Transaction 7353903d88db9073e361e63e642f4f8366f393925fd6aa45de364c2c18613014
1 Input
1 Output
-
7353903d88db9073e361e63e642f4f8366f393925fd6aa45de364c2c18613014:0
- value
- 2382807
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b36905a109c674e0d0d36e83bc5446519eb737e6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HMdmPpAn2ZbGpFJkZAwJV6h24neK6s9VD